1 需求

在文件 h264.txt 中的数据如图1,读入该文件中的数据,然后将第1列的地址删除,然后将数据输出到h264_out.txt中:

图1 h264.txt 数据截图 图2 输出文件 h264_out.txt 数据截图

2 读取文件

try:

filename = 'h264.txt'

# filename = raw_input('Enter file name:')

fid = file(filename,'r')

except:

print "filename open error!"

exit()

lines = fid.readlines() ##分行读入数据

fid.close()

读入的数据 :

图3 读入的数据

3 写入文件

temp = filename.split('.') #以'.'为间隔分离字符串

filename = temp[0]+'_out.txt' ##获取文件名

fid = file(filename,'w')

for row in lines:

fid.writelines(row[row.find(' ')+1:])

fid.close()

第一行的数据:

图4 第一行的数据

row是 str类型,对row的索引使用 row[index],范围 0~len(row)-1 . 如:row[0:2] 返回row中第0~1的元素,得 '00'

row.find(' ') 返回 row 中第一个 空格对应的 索引值

对第一行调试的输出:从 空格到结尾的数据

(Pdb) row[row.find(' ')+1:]

'00 00 00 01 67 7A 00 29 BC 33 40 28 02 DC 80 00\n'

文件h264_out.txt中的数据:

图5 h264_out.txt数据

python读取raw数据文件_Python 读写文件中数据相关推荐

  1. python以读写方式打开文件_python读写文件操作详细介绍【传智播客】

    Python文件的打开或创建可以使用函数open().该函数可以指定处理模式,设置打开的文件为只读.只写或可读写状态.open()的声明如下所示. open(file, mode='r', buffe ...

  2. python以读写方式打开文件_Python读写文件

    Python读写文件 1.open 使用open打开文件后一定要记得调用文件对象的close()方法.比如可以用try/finally语句来确保最后能关闭文件. file_object = open( ...

  3. python查询数据库后更新_python 实现数据库中数据添加、查询与更新的示例代码...

    一.前言 最近做web网站的测试,遇到很多需要批量造数据的功能:比如某个页面展示数据条数需要达到10000条进行测试,此时手动构造数据肯定是不可能的,此时只能通过python脚本进行自动构造数据:本次 ...

  4. python读取文件名包含某字符的文件_python 读写文件时判断文件名是否包含某字符串...

    原博文 2020-08-06 02:27 − key = 'keyword' for file in os.listdir(src_dir_path): print(file) if key in f ...

  5. python json dump输出中文_Python读写文件(json.dump())中文被转成Unicode问题

    读取一个含中文的文件,再写到另一个文件(用的json.dump()),出现了中文被转成Unicode的问题,要注意设置参数:ensure_ascii=False with open('../modul ...

  6. python读取oracle数据库数据库_Python读写Oracle数据库

    最近项目中需要用到Python调用Oracle实现读写操作,踩过很多坑,历尽艰辛终于实现了.性能怎样先不说,有方法后面再调优嘛.现在把代码和注意点记录一下. 1. 所需Python工具库 cx_Ora ...

  7. python读取word指定内容_python解析html提取数据,并生成word文档实例解析

    简介 今天试着用ptyhon做了一个抓取网页内容,并生成word文档的功能,功能很简单,做一下记录以备以后用到. 生成word用到了第三方组件python-docx,所以先进行第三方组件的安装.由于w ...

  8. python不同数据的读入_python读写不同编码txt文件_python读写txt文件

    python读写不同编码txt文件_python读写txt文件 以后整理规范 [python] view plaincopy import os import codecs filenames=os. ...

  9. python读取raw图片文件_python读取raw binary图片并提取统计信息的实例

    python读取raw binary图片并提取统计信息的实例 发布时间:2020-09-08 23:22:52 来源:脚本之家 阅读:66 用python语言读取二进制图片文件,并提取非零数据统计信息 ...

最新文章

  1. Spring+Hibernate项目在weblogic中部署的一些问题
  2. LeetCode Lowest Common Ancestor of a Binary Tree(LCA问题)
  3. 运行windows live writer时发生“意外错误”
  4. Gurobi 生产计划调度学习案例(含代码实现) (生产切换、装配计划)
  5. Android获取手机联系人或通讯录的基本信息(如姓名、电话)
  6. qt 在qtextedit显示数组_Qt开源作品34-qwt无需插件源码
  7. Apache(四)访问验证方式
  8. Python入门--个数可变的位置参数和关键字参数
  9. 5月27 权限设置及功能
  10. importanturlAndutl
  11. C#中的函数式编程:递归与纯函数(二) 学习ASP.NET Core Razor 编程系列四——Asp.Net Core Razor列表模板页面...
  12. R和Rstudio安装教程
  13. 如何用计算机测量图片景深,景深(摄影测量与遥感学术语 .)_百度百科
  14. 【精彩文章】数学家论数学——数学的本质
  15. Python爬虫实战:《战狼2》豆瓣影评分析
  16. python自动化办公之爬取HTML图片写入PPT实战
  17. 20款简洁独特的logo设计
  18. Vue中的Pinia状态管理工具 | 一篇文章教会你全部使用细节
  19. 【WEB漏洞】第一章 sql注入(一)
  20. ThreadLocal 是什么?有哪些使用场景?

热门文章

  1. TCP/IP / 如何进行堵塞控制?
  2. java 抽象工厂工厂_java之抽象工厂
  3. Altium designer原理图库中元件变动后在原理图中同步更新方法
  4. 陶瓷气体放电管参数含义详解
  5. html分为哪两种,css伪类分为哪几种
  6. thinkphp5 消息队列thinkphp-queue扩展
  7. [LeetCode] 402. Remove K Digits Java
  8. Bootstrap的全局css样式部分
  9. USACO 3.1 Score Inflation(完全背包 模版)
  10. 生产者消费者--TestPC.java